Hannah Callowhill Penn - Children

Children

Penn Family

  • John Penn ("the American") (1699-1746), never married.
  • Thomas Penn (1702-1775), married Lady Juliana Fermore, fourth daughter of Thomas, first Earl of Pomfret.
  • Margaret Penn (b. 1704)
  • Richard Penn, Sr. (1706-1771)
  • Dennis Penn (b. 1707, d. before 1727)
  • Hannah Margarita Penn (b. 1708)
